About AVIF to JPG Converter

AVIF to JPG Converter turns modern AVIF images into universal JPG files. AVIF uses the AV1 video codec to compress better than JPG or WebP, but support is still patchy — older Windows, MS Office, print services, and many email clients can't open AVIF.

Decoding is handled natively by modern browsers (Chrome, Firefox, Edge, Safari on macOS Ventura+). Output is JPEG at 95% quality — visually identical to the source, but typically 1.5–3× larger because JPG's compression is less efficient. Any transparency in the AVIF is filled with white in the JPG output.

AVIF (AV1 Image File Format) is a modern image format released in 2019 by the Alliance for Open Media — the same group behind the AV1 video codec. It compresses 30–50% better than JPEG at similar quality and also supports HDR, transparency, and wide color gamut. Chrome, Firefox, Edge and Safari (macOS Ventura+) all decode AVIF natively. Adoption is growing fast on the web, but JPG remains the universal fallback for older systems and tools that haven't caught up yet.
